Publisher's Synopsis

Peter Fitzgerald in his book FLAIL, has witten a kind of blended adult fairy tale. It is imbued with historical revisionism,

fantasy and supernatural elements, and magic realism, all of which coalesce in a mini epic

mystery thriller. It is also a compelling "road" story of family, love and loss, and

redemption, which are sometimes accompanied by some riffs of Bible black humour.

While FLAIL's reluctant hero initially appears to have possibly played a little too much

Rugby without a crash helmet, his grit and bravery, his love of family, and his inherited

gift of arcane prescience, cannot be easily dismissed.

This is a book that will stretch your imagination.
